Yahoo (/ ˈ j ɑː h uː / ⓘ, styled yahoo! in its logo) [4] is an American web portal that provides the search engine Yahoo Search and related services including My Yahoo, Yahoo Mail, Yahoo News, Yahoo Finance, Yahoo Sports and its advertising platform, Yahoo Native. It is operated by the namesake company Yahoo!

In April 1994, Jerry and David's Guide to the World Wide Web was renamed "Yahoo!". [9] [10] The word "YAHOO" is a backronym for "Yet Another Hierarchically Organized Oracle" [11] or "Yet Another Hierarchical Officious Oracle." [12] The yahoo.com domain was created on January 18, 1995. [13]
On August 7, 2013, at around midnight EDT, Yahoo! announced that it would be introducing the final version of the new logo on 5 September 2013 at 4:00 a.m. UTC. To mark the occasion, the company launched a "30 days of change" campaign that involved releasing a variation of the logo on each of the 30 days leading up to the revelation date.

On April 5, 2021, Yahoo! announced that Yahoo! Answers would be shutting down. [4] [5] [6] On April 20, 2021, the website switched to read-only and users were no longer able to ask or answer questions. [4] [5] [6] The site ceased operations on May 4, 2021. The URL now redirects to the Yahoo! homepage. An unaffiliated Japanese version remains ...
